January weather forecast
Neves, São Tomé and Príncipe

January

Weather in January

Transitioning from Neves, São Tomé and Príncipe’s typically hot year-end into the start of a new year, the weather in January becomes notably humid. The month marks the peak season for rain, with precipitation reaching as high as 130mm (5.12"). The region becomes enveloped in a dense cover of clouds, casting the city in a picturesque view. Winds exhibits a regular movement providing a comforting breeze amidst the high humidity. Steady daylight keeps the city well lit complementing the engaging scenery with a bewitching charm.

Temperature

January's average high-temperature stands at a still warm 28°C (82.4°F), showing little deviation from December's 27.5°C (81.5°F). January nights document an average temperature reading of 27°C (80.6°F).

Heat index

Throughout January, the heat index is appraised at a hot 32°C (89.6°F). Fatigue might occur with continuous exposure and activity, potentially causing heat cramps.
Heat index determinations are made taking into account the shade and light air movements. With exposure to direct sunshine, the heat index could climb by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', combines air temperature and relative humidity to represent a human perceived temperature equivalent. Metabolic differences, pregnancy status, and the level of physical activity are additional factors influencing an individual's weather perception. Being aware that direct sunlight can impact the felt heat might mean an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ly important for children. Youngsters generally face more threats than adults given their lesser ability to sweat. Coupled with their lar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and higher heat production due to their activities, they are more endangered.

Humidity

In January, the average relative humidity is 77%.

Rainfall

In Neves, during January, the rain falls for 27.1 days and regularly aggregates up to 130mm (5.12") of precipitation. In Neves, São Tomé and Príncipe, during the entire year, the rain falls for 241.7 days and collects up to 1287mm (50.67")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Neves, the average length of the day in January is 12h and 6min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:34 and sunset at 17:40.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 05:44 and sunset at 17:50 GMT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January is 8.3h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are January through May,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: In January, the maximum UV index of 7 suggests these recommendations:
Take precautions and adopt sun safety practices. Protection against sunburn is obliged. Between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ation. Limit direct exposure to the Sun during these hours. For a sun-safe wardrobe, go for clothes that are tightly woven and generously sized.
